Lot 43

An 18ct gold diamond single-stone ring.

  • This item has been certified

    This item has been certified.

Description

Condition Report

An 18ct gold diamond single-stone ring. The brilliant-cut diamond, weighing 0.40ct, to the tapered band. Accompanied by mini report number 13995687, dated 22nd April 2005, from the Gemological Institute of America, stating that the diamond is E colour, VS1 clarity. Hallmarks for Birmingham. Weight 4.5gms.
